Likely the break takes this. The flat(ish) start makes it hard to predict who will be in the break but I think Bouwman is a really good bet. He has said that he will have the freedom to go for stage wins and his time trial suggested he might be at the high level he was in the Giro last year. He can climb (particularly on moderate gradients) and had a good finishing kick if he can't go to the line alone.

Everyone seems to be on Kamna but he is way too short in the betting. Even if he makes the break then there's a decent chance there will be climbers as strong as him and he does not have much of a sprint. He is better suited on stages that require tactical nous and a bit of descending. This stage shapes as more of a grind.
